Oklahoma Wolf
12-28-04, 09:20 PM
My impressions are they're average for build quality. I would call them Thermaltake/Sirtec competitors, but I just don't find them much to be excited about.

MassiveOverkill
12-28-04, 10:19 PM
This Rosewill actually replaced my Thermaltake 420 watter and the caps were larger as well as the torrids. What I like about it, its it has alot more +12V amps than the TT did, plus it runs alot cooler. My TT was starting to show strain, as under load, my LED fans would dimm just a tad.
